STM32CubeMX 5.0 Bug? True Studio can't compile generated project

zedeg
Associate III

Hello everyone.

I've expirienced an interesting problem today.

I've created simple project for STM32F407: just RCC, SW Debug, and couple GPIO Pins (3 for EXTI, 4 for output).

But, when I generate project from this file to TrueStudio format, it falls down with error (the one, that's on attached screenshot). As far as I understand, it starts with line 300(314) in arm_math.h:

#else

 #error "Define according the used Cortex core ARM_MATH_CM7, ARM_MATH_CM4, ARM_MATH_CM3, ARM_MATH_CM0PLUS or ARM_MATH_CM0"

#endif

If I use some of older projects, TrueStudio complies it well.

No matter, what CubeMX library I pick, latest (*.23), or earlier-one (*.22), it results the same.

But, if I generate it to MDK-ARM format, and run project with Keil, it compiles with no problems (no errors or any warnings).

I've attached my project to post, if it's needed.

I was looking for possible reasons and found this post.

I ran into it when generating the boilerplate code for STM32F103RBT6 with USB, and choosing 'Advanced' for 'Application Structure'. Switching to 'Basic' seems to solve it for me.
